WebMar 17, 2024 · Florida Facts—Geography With 65,758 square miles, Florida is the 22nd largest state. Florida lies in the southeast corner of the United States. Only Georgia and Alabama share Florida’s land border. Other than Florida, no state borders both the Atlantic Ocean and Gulf of Mexico. WebBy 1845, when Florida was admitted to the union, only a few hundred Seminole remained in the state. The Third Seminole War (1855–58) was their final conflict with the federal government. Slave owners in Florida led the state to secede from the United States in 1861 and join the Confederacy.
